and you could qualify for $1000 or $2000 per home! Internal Revenue Code 45L provides a TAX CREDIT for an eligible contractor who constructs a qualified energy efficient home. For manufactured homes, the amount of the credit is $1,000 or $2,000, depending on the energy savings that are achieved. What Is the Cost of Living Near Austin?

Understanding the cost of living near Austin is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Energy Check.
Austin's Cost of Living Index is approximately 129.5 (29.5% more expensive than US average; 39.2% more than TX average). State capital, major tech hub, 'Keep Austin Weird', very high housing costs, high overall expenses. Capital Metro. When planning your budget based on a salary from Energy Check,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,600 - $2,500+ A significant portion of Energy Check sal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$130 - $220 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$41.25 (CapMetro monthly p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$440 - $650 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$500 - $950+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$400 - $750+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$3,111 - $5,071+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
